These limits are designed to provide
reasonable protection against harmful
interference in a residential installation. This
equipment generates and can radiate radio
frequency energy and, if not installed and
used in accordance with the instructions, may
cause harmful interference to radio
communications. However, there is no
guarantee that interference will not occur in a
particular installation. If this equipment
causes harmful interference to radio or
television reception, which can be determined
by turning the equipment off and on, you are
encouraged to try to correct the interference
by one or more of the following measures:
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na.
Increase the space between the equipment
and receiver.
Connect the equipment to an outlet on a
circuit different from that to which the receiver
is connected.
Consult your dealer or an experienced
radio/TV technician for help.

Maintenance and Disposal Instructions:
Wipe your Prodigi’s surfaces with a soft and
dry cloth.
At the end of Prodigi’s operational lifetime, its
internal components must be disposed in
compliance with local authorities.
Prodigi contains no hazardous materials. For
disposal, return to HumanWare or follow local
governing ordinances or hospital procedure.
